The trucks are from the Mark Griggs Trucks 33169.BGL which is included with the package.

The textures you are looking for are:
MG_MAN_TRUCK1.BMP
MG_MAN_TRUCKGREEN.BMP

I've seen it where the textures need to be in the main texture folder before they are picked up.

Hope this helps.

In which case the most logical thing hat could be causing this is that the scenery is being loaded before the textures are available.

So if you have the MAIW FS9 Global libs package installed, copy the bgl from MGs lib into that /scenery folder and the textures into that /texture folder.

The reason for doing this is that the Global libs are designed to be loaded earlier than any scenery and therefore are available to be called by any scenery with a higher layer number.

If this works, and if it doesn't then you really have something mixed up, then you can tidy things up.

You should be able to move the bgl to Addon Scenery/scenery and the textures to Addon Scenery/texture and have the same effect.
UNLESS you are one of those people that has the Addon Scenery folder at the top of their FS9 scenery list as you put all sorts of stuff in there. If that is the case then you will get the same effect as the bgl won't get loaded until after the LIRS scenery.

I hope this makes sense.
